Assessment is a process used to collect information about student learning and development to improve educational programs and demonstrate their effectiveness. It involves screening, diagnosing, determining program placement and instructional evaluation. When assessing students with special needs, different types of assessments and accommodations must be made to account for their unique needs and abilities. An Individualized Education Program (IEP) is created for each student with special disabilities and outlines accommodations, goals, services and placement designed to meet their individual needs.
